Hitachi Energy will supply Finland's largest 125MW battery storage system for Alpiq in Haapajärvi, scheduled for mid-2027, to bolster grid stability and support the nation's energy transition. Switzerland-based energy company Alpiq is building the 125 MW / 250 MWh facility to support Fingrid's. . Hitachi Energy is providing the end-to-end AC solution for the project, while the DC side, including batteries, will be provided by a separate contractor. Hitachi Energy has secured a contract from Nordic Electro Power (NEPower) to deliver power conversion solutions for the largest battery energy storage system (BESS) in Finland, as reported by Power Technology. The system is being developed by the Swiss energy company Alpiq in Haapajarvi.
